How they compare
Namibia currently reports 13.67 billion constant 2015 US$ against 12.50 billion constant 2015 US$ in North Macedonia, a difference of 1.17 billion constant 2015 US$.
That makes Namibia's figure about 1.1 times North Macedonia's.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 36 shared years of data; in 1990 it was North Macedonia ahead.
Globally, Namibia ranks 124th and North Macedonia ranks 127th of 160 countries.

About this data
Gross national income is the total income earned by all residents within an economic territory during an accounting period. It is equal to gross domestic product plus earned income receivable from abroad minus earned income payable abroad. This indicator is expressed in constant prices, meaning the series has been adjusted to account for price changes over time. The reference year for this adjustment is 2015. This indicator is expressed in United States dollars.
